Startup Spark is my new blog - hosted by the fine folks at b5media within their new Business Channel. As the name implies it’s all about startups.

The purpose of Startup Spark is as follows:

  • Walk through the entire process of starting a new business
  • Provide a community point for entrepreneurs to get together and chat (part of the reason I started the Carnival of Entrepreneurs)
  • Bring attention to great people (through interviews) and worthwhile resources (through plenty of linking and references)
  • Demonstrate my passion and the passion of so many others for entrepreneurship and business success.

Startup Spark won’t have a huge impact on the content here at Instigator Blog. I’ll still talk about entrepreneurship here, as well as business in general. But as my regular visitors know, I do jump around through a variety of topics: entrepreneurship, small business, marketing, blogging, etc. Startup Spark is hyper-focused on entrepreneurship.
